Beispiel #1
0
 def test_makePredictions(self):
     cn.trainNetwork(5, self.testfile, self.trainfile)
     cn.makePredictions(self.testfile)
     rows, cols = load_extension.getDims(self.testfile)
     predimage = 'prediction.tif'
     testrows, testcols = load_extension.getDims(predimage)
     self.assertEqual((rows, cols), (testrows, testcols))
     self.assertIs(type(testrows), int)
     self.assertIs(type(testcols), int)
 def test_makePredictions(self):
     cn.trainNetwork(5, self.testfile, self.trainfile)
     cn.makePredictions(self.testfile)
     rows, cols = load_extension.getDims(self.testfile)
     predimage = 'prediction.tif'
     testrows, testcols = load_extension.getDims(predimage)
     self.assertEqual((rows, cols), (testrows, testcols))
     self.assertIs(type(testrows), int)
     self.assertIs(type(testcols), int)
Beispiel #3
0
 def test_trainNetwork(self):
     cn.trainNetwork(1, self.testfile, self.trainfile)
     with open('net.pickle', 'rb') as f:
         net_pretrain = pickle.load(f)
     self.assertIsNotNone(net_pretrain)
 def test_trainNetwork(self):
     cn.trainNetwork(1, self.testfile, self.trainfile)
     with open('net.pickle', 'rb') as f:
         net_pretrain = pickle.load(f)
     self.assertIsNotNone(net_pretrain)